I found out that the chime is a bug in the PMDG 747 when you're doing a replay. It happens when you've turned A/T off outside of the footage you're replaying. The chime is a caution, the master warning of the A/P disengaging sounds very different. IT'S NOT AN AUTOLAND!
I mostly turn the A/T off at 1000ft with windy conditions and when visibility is good. It's not KLM SOP -none of this is-, it's just my SOP so stop bitching ffs.
Landing the PMDG 747 (after evading a squall with subsequent turbulence near Rotterdam) at EHAM rwy 36R. 18kt X-wind component from the right.
